Sunday, 21 May 2017 / Published in Press
CMC Models : The Pinnacle of Model Design and Collecting.   For 20 plus years CMC models have been the pinnacle of model car collecting. Initially starting with beautifully detailed 1:43 scale models of iconic European cars, CMC models have evolved to the 1:18th  and 1:12th scale. In order to make CMC models the best